For each question, you possibly can select a response from zero to a few based mostly on which reply most carefully aligns with your expertise. The GAD-7 is run in each in-person and virtual healthcare settings. Sometimes, the patient fills out the GAD-7 themselves and shares their results with a healthcare provider. One of the advantages of the GAD-7 is how straightforward it is to use in a healthcare setting. As A End Result Of it’s temporary, easy to complete, and non-diagnostic, it’s perfect for preliminary screening and ongoing monitoring therapy outcomes. In self-use contexts, people can use the GAD-7 to replicate on their emotional well-being and track adjustments in anxiousness ranges over time. In scientific settings, it's commonly used for primary care psychological well being screening, allowing physicians and therapists to rapidly establish nervousness symptoms which will require intervention. The GAD-7 serves as an evidence-based screening tool suitable for both professionals and individuals. Developed by Spitzer et al. (2006), the GAD-7 helps identify core anxiety symptoms such as excessive fear, restlessness, and muscle tension. Sensitivity refers to its capacity to accurately determine sufferers who have an anxiety disorder, whereas specificity is its ability to accurately identify those who don't. One of the most important principles for moral use is emphasizing that the GAD-7 is a screening software, not a diagnostic instrument. A rating of 10 or greater is usually used as a medical cut-off level, where additional analysis for an anxiety dysfunction is recommended. This simple calculation offers a quantitative measure of tension severity that could be tracked over time, making it an excellent software for both initial evaluation and ongoing monitoring.
